Optimizing a Pipeline — On-Demand Optimization Workflow
Top-level orchestrator for optimizing an existing pipeline. A read-only `pipeline-optimizer` analyst surveys the selected bundle across four axes (topology structure, model-tier cost, past-run signals, protocol/prompt quality); a discovery session (4D → brainstorm → grill) converges the findings into an `optimization_plan` with the user; the approved plan is batch-applied atomically through the existing mutation and `change-models` engines, gated by a `pipeline-auditor` DELTA pass and proven by a mandatory full audit. Orchestration lives only here (`SUB_AGENT_SPAWNING: FALSE`); the optimizer never mutates (render-inline, #33).

Workflow Phases
### PHASE 0 — SELECTION
- Reuse the `running-a-pipeline` Phase 0 multi-scope discovery pattern: call `sk-pipeline-paths.ENUMERATE_ALL_SCOPE_ROOTS(workspace)`, merge every `/superpipelines/registry.json`, annotate each entry with `source_tier` and `scope`.
- Present the pipelines; capture the selection `{ROOT, P, pattern, source_tier}`.
- Load `sk-platform-dispatch` → `DETECT()` → `platform_profile` (cache once; same probe/fallback rules as `running-a-pipeline` Phase 0.25). Emit every `platform_profile.degradation_warnings` entry.
- IF `$ARGUMENTS` named a pipeline, pre-select it; still confirm before proceeding.
PHASE 0.5 — NO-ACTIVE-RUN SOFT GATE
- Scan
<ROOT>/superpipelines/temp/{P}/* for run directories; read each pipeline-state.json top-level status.
- IF any run is
running or escalated (non-terminal):
AskUserQuestion: (a) discard those run states and proceed (delete the non-terminal run dirs), or (b) abort and let the user finish/handle them manually.
- NEVER stage or mutate the bundle while a
running/escalated run exists unless the user explicitly chose discard. escalated/failed run dirs are never deleted silently.
PHASE 1 — SURVEY
- Dispatch the read-only
pipeline-optimizer via profile-driven dispatch — the SAME platform_profile.capabilities.dispatch_mechanism branching used by creating-a-pipeline Phase 4 (native_task → Task(); native_subagent / model_driven → platform-native; inline → Tier 2 inline loop). Hand it absolute paths (resolved via sk-pipeline-paths) to topology.json, the bundle agents/ dir, the temp/{P}/*/pipeline-state.json history, any run-telemetry.jsonl, and the platform_profile.
- The optimizer renders an opportunity report as terminal output and NEVER writes a file.
- Persistence is the orchestrator's job (#33): write the rendered report to
<ROOT>/superpipelines/temp/{P}/optimize-{ts}/findings.md (ensure the dir exists first).
- IF the optimizer returns
DONE_WITH_CONCERNS (telemetry-blind axes), surface the advisory on enabling the opt-in telemetry hook (CLAUDE_CODE_ENHANCED_TELEMETRY_BETA=1 + register subagent-telemetry). NEVER auto-edit settings.
- IF no opportunities were found: report that and exit cleanly — nothing to optimize.
PHASE 2 — DISCOVERY
sk-4d-method — frame what "better" means for this pipeline (cost? latency? reliability? clarity?). Produce the hardened constraints.
superpipelines:brainstorming — divergent exploration of alternative redesigns and their trade-offs against the findings.
sk-pipeline-grilling GRILL(MODE=optimization, findings, hardened) — convergent: walk each opportunity one at a time, capturing accept/reject/modify + rationale. Returns the optimization_plan.
- The grilling reconciliation gate must close with ZERO unresolved opportunities before Phase 3.
PHASE 3 — PLAN GATE (single human approval)
- Present the
optimization_plan concretely: the chosen opportunities, the resulting topology diff (steps merged/split/parallelized/removed), the model-tier diff, and the predicted effect against the hardened success criteria.
- ONE
AskUserQuestion approval for the whole plan (plan-gate + batch-apply: the changes interact and must be approved/audited/promoted together).
- No staging, snapshot, or mutation before this approval returns yes. Rejection ends the workflow with the findings preserved.
PHASE 4 — BATCH APPLY (atomic)
- Snapshot: copy the bundle to
<ROOT>/superpipelines/temp/{P}/edit-{ts}/backup/ AND create a git checkpoint commit. This is the rollback source.
- Stage ALL changes in one
edit-{ts}/ (never promote partials):
- Topology changes (merge/split/parallelize/reorder/remove) route through the existing mutation engines —
updating-a-pipeline-step / adding-a-pipeline-step / deleting-a-pipeline-step (architect STEP-* modes), staging into the shared edit-{ts}/.
- Model-tier changes route through
change-models Mode C (per-agent model_tier: override) — recommend a tier direction only; concrete model IDs stay in profile JSON (DEPENDENCY_INVERSION).
- Advisory-only (Axis-4) opportunities are NOT auto-applied; surface them for manual follow-up.
- DELTA audit: run ONE combined
pipeline-auditor DELTA pass over the whole staged delta.
- SEV-0/1 == 0 is required to promote. Any SEV-0/1 → roll back from the snapshot, restore the git checkpoint, and surface the findings. Do NOT promote a partial set.
- Promote all-or-nothing: on a clean DELTA audit, promote the entire
edit-{ts}/ atomically.
- Stamp: bump
plugin_version on topology.json, the registry.json entry, and every touched agent; set topology.metadata.optimization = { ts, opportunities_applied: [...], baseline_ref } (baseline_ref = the git checkpoint).
PHASE 5 — POST-APPLY PROOF
- MANDATORY full
pipeline-auditor pass over the promoted bundle. Any SEV-0/1 → auto-rollback from the snapshot + git checkpoint.
- Graph-integrity check: every
depends_on resolves to an existing step; no orphan edges; no unreachable non-entry step; I/O contracts chain (each consumed input is produced upstream). Any failure → auto-rollback.
- Persist the auditor report per the
commands/audit-steps.md REPORTING contract (orchestrator owns persistence; ensure audit/ exists; write audit/latest.md; update registry.json last_audit).
- Offer an optional live smoke-run via
running-a-pipeline (not mandatory — PARITY_TESTING: MANUAL_PHASE1).
- Write the durable provenance report to
<ROOT>/superpipelines/pipelines/{P}/optimization-report-{ts}.md (opportunities applied/rejected, diffs, audit verdict, baseline_ref).

Red Flags — STOP
- "The optimizer can write
findings.md itself to save a step." → STOP. Read-only render-inline; the orchestrator persists (#33).
- "Promote the topology changes now; apply the tier changes after." → STOP. Batch-apply is all-or-nothing; partial promotion leaves the bundle in an unaudited interleaved state.
- "The DELTA audit found a SEV-1, but it's minor — promote anyway." → STOP. SEV-0/1 == 0 gates promotion. Roll back.
- "A run is escalated, but optimizing won't touch it." → STOP. Phase 0.5 gate: mutating the definition under a live run corrupts resume. Discard explicitly or abort.
- "Skip the snapshot — the git checkpoint is enough." → STOP. Both are required; the snapshot is the staging-local rollback source, the checkpoint the version baseline.
- "Re-check the isolation defect while surveying." → STOP. That is
pipeline-auditor's job (DEPENDENCY_INVERSION); the optimizer delegates.
- "Apply the advisory (Axis-4) quality fixes automatically." → STOP. Advisory-only opportunities are surfaced for manual decision, never auto-applied.
